Geneva (GVA) to Vineyard Haven (MVY) Flight Distance
The flight distance from Geneva Cointrin International Airport (GVA) in Geneva, Switzerland to Martha's Vineyard Airport (MVY) in Vineyard Haven, United States is 5,934 kilometers (3,687 miles / 3,204 nautical miles). The estimated flight time for this route is approximately 8h, flying west northwest at a heading of 295°.
